What does SMA mean in Organizations, Education Schools etc.

SMA meaning is defined below:

Scientific Management Associates
ADVERTISEMENT

Was it useful?

What does SMA mean? It stands for Scientific Management Associates

Most popular questions

What does SMA stand for?


SMA stands for "Scientific Management Associates"

How to abbreviate "Scientific Management Associates"?


"Scientific Management Associates" can be abbreviated as SMA

What is the meaning of SMA abbreviation?


The meaning of SMA abbreviation is "Scientific Management Associates"

What does SMA mean?


SMA as abbreviation means "Scientific Management Associates"

Related Acronym Searches